**ORM refactor notes for release managers (Project Tinwheel)**

We're slowly strangling the legacy Quillbase ORM out of the billing service. Releases during the migration need both the old and new data layers running side by side, which means the shadow-write comparison job must be enabled. That job authenticates to the comparison store with a secret — set it in .env on the next line.

secret setting of tajof-bahif: COURIER_KEY3=65d

## Cold Start Recovery — Fennwick Functions

When the Lanthorn account-recovery handlers scale from zero, the first invocation may exceed the 10-second gateway timeout. If a recovery request fails during a cold start, retry once, then warm the pool via the admin console. Warming requires re-authenticating to the Fennwick ops tier, so have the passphrase below ready before you begin.

strongbox words: sormir-fenael-zorius

## Environments

ValidateKit's plugin system runs in three environments: sandbox, staging, and production. Sandbox loads unsigned validator plugins for local development; staging requires signed plugins and mirrors production data shapes; production only loads plugins approved through the Fennelgate review process. Each environment uses its own plugin registry. The staging environment is provisioned with the configuration values listed below.

settings of tagug-fajof:
[zorwyn]
host = zorwyn.nelvrosys.corp
user = zorwyn_svc
database = zorwyn_prod